Mapaanyo (en. To shape)
/ma.paˈa.njo/
Meaning & Definition
EnglishTagalog
verb
A verb that expresses the ability to form or create something in a specific shape.
We need more hands to shape this project.
Kailangan natin ng mas maraming kamay upang mapaanyo ang proyekto na ito.
Refers to the process of changing something from its original state to a new form.
It is important to shape ideas to make the presentation more appealing.
Mahalagang mapaanyo ang mga ideya upang mas maging kaakit-akit ang presentasyon.
Etymology
The word 'mapaanyo' comes from the root word 'anyo' which means form or shape. The prefix 'ma' indicates ability or possibility.
